Supercars follows AFL’s lead by relocating to Queensland amid Sydney coronavirus outbreak – ABC News

All Supercars crew will relocate to the Gold Coast after this weekend’s Sydney round, as the New South Wales capital deals with an escalating COVID-19 situation.

The Queensland Government is assisting another major Australian sporting competition with the Supercars Championship to establish a temporary hub in the state.
Key points:

  • All 10 Supercars teams will move to south-east Queensland next week
  • The decision was made in the wake of the increase in COVID-19 cases in Sydney
  • The Victorian-based teams had already moved out of Melbourne
